Abstract
This article updates the authors’ 1998 survey [134] on the same theme that was written for the Bose Memorial Conference (Colorado, June 7–11, 1995). That article contained the principal results on the packing problem, up to 1995. Since then, considerable progress has been made on different kinds of subconfigurations.
